We found 319 Christmas party venues within 5 miles5 miles of St John S Wood London
With over 190 years of history, Brown's Hotel is a unique, one-of-a-kind gem in the heart of London, occupying one o ...
Covent Garden may be the busiest place in London, but there's a well-kept secret that we think you need to know abou ...
Looking for a lavish space to host your Christmas Party? The Park Plaza Riverbank is a hotel located in the heart of ...
An Italian restaurant might not be the first place you think of when planning a Christmas meal, but this hearty cuis ...
For those looking for somewhere special to host this year's Christmas party in London, let us introduce Ayllu - ...
Los Mochis is a pan-Asian restaurant in the centre of Notting Hill, seamlessly combining rustic Mexican cuisine and ...
After the roaring success of the first site in Notting Hill, Los Mochis has launched its second venue in the City of ...
This Christmas, Bloomsbury Big Top is back. A truly unique venue, this giant marquee has everything you could possib ...
Gouqi is a fine dining Chinese restaurant in the heart of St James's, offering a truly unique concept for your upcom ...
Located in Temple, The Inner Temple is a grand Georgian-style venue that has been an iconic London organisation for ...
We can think of few better ways to see in the festive season than a Christmas party at SUSHISAMBA Heron Tower. Once ...
Excellently located in the iconic Battersea Power Station, overlooking the River Thames, No. 29 Power Station West i ...
Celebrate the festive season in style at this subterranean basement in the heart of Fitzrovia. Kave is a speakeasy-i ...
Looking for a unique and central location for your upcoming Christmas party? The Swan at the Globe offers several sp ...
We know how difficult it can be organising the work Christmas party - especially if you're planning a festive shindi ...